Understanding Hybrid and Multi-Cloud Environments
What is a Hybrid Cloud?
A hybrid cloud combines on-premises infrastructure with public or private cloud services. This approach allows organizations to leverage the security and control of private clouds while taking advantage of the scalability and cost benefits of public clouds. Hybrid cloud solutions offer flexibility, enabling you to allocate workloads based on performance, security, and compliance requirements.
What is a Multi-Cloud Environment?
A multi-cloud environment involves using multiple cloud services from different providers. Unlike a hybrid cloud, which typically integrates on-premises resources with a single cloud provider, multi-cloud strategies distribute workloads across various public clouds. This diversification minimizes vendor lock-in, enhances redundancy, and enables organizations to tailor services to specific needs.

Key Considerations for Building a Hybrid and Multi-Cloud Strategy
1. Network Architecture and Connectivity
Designing a robust network architecture is crucial. Take into consideration:
Direct Connectivity: Use dedicated connections like AWS Direct Connect, Azure ExpressRoute, or Google Cloud Interconnect to reduce latency and improve security.
Software-Defined Networking (SDN): Leverage SDN solutions to manage traffic across cloud and on-premises environments dynamically.
2. Security and Compliance
Security is top of mind in multi-cloud setups:
Unified Security Policies: Ensure consistent security policies across all platforms using tools like CASB (Cloud Access Security Broker) and Zero Trust Network Access (ZTNA).
Data Encryption: Protect data in transit and at rest with industry-standard encryption methods.
Compliance Management: Regularly audit and monitor your environments to ensure compliance with regulations such as GDPR, HIPAA, or PCI-DSS.
3. Management and Orchestration
Managing multiple cloud environments can be complex:
Centralized Management Platforms: Use cloud management platforms that offer visibility, control, and automation across hybrid and multi-cloud infrastructures.
Automation Tools: Implement tools like Ansible, Terraform, or Kubernetes to streamline deployment, scaling, and management processes.
4. Cost Optimization
Effective cost management is key to sustaining cloud investments:
Resource Optimization: Regularly review and optimize resource allocation to avoid overprovisioning.
Cost Monitoring Tools: Cloud cost management tools are used to track spending and forecast future expenses.
Best Practices for Managing Hybrid and Multi-Cloud Environments
1. Develop a Clear Cloud Strategy
Start with a well-defined cloud strategy that outlines your goals, workload distribution, security policies, and performance benchmarks. A clear strategy serves as the foundation for successful implementation and management. Measure twice, cut once!
2. Prioritize Interoperability
Choose cloud providers and tools that support open standards and interoperability. This approach minimizes integration challenges and ensures seamless communication between different environments.
3. Implement Robust Monitoring and Analytics
Deploy comprehensive monitoring solutions to gain real-time insights into network performance, security incidents, and resource utilization. Analytics help you proactively identify issues and optimize operations.
4. Adopt a Phased Approach
Gradually migrate workloads to the cloud rather than attempting a full-scale transformation overnight. A phased approach allows for thorough testing, risk mitigation, and smoother integration.
5. Foster Collaboration
Encourage collaboration between your IT, security, and operations teams. A cross-functional approach ensures that all aspects of cloud networking—from performance and security to cost management—are addressed holistically.
